Discussions au sujet de NI LabVIEW

annuler
Affichage des résultats de 
Rechercher plutôt 
Vouliez-vous dire : 

Transmission des valeurs d'un sous-vi

Résolu !
Accéder à la solution

Bonjour à tous,

 

Je souhaite ouvrir une pop-up afin que l'utilisateur puisse remplir 3 paramètres. ceux-ci seront utilisés ensuite dans mon Vi principal.

J'ai tenté quelque chose cela fonctionne comme je veux (la pop up s'ouvre bien) sauf que cela ne transmet pas les données dans mon vi principal...

 

Pouvez-vous m'expliquer mon erreur?

Merci beaucoup

Tout télécharger
0 Compliments
Message 1 sur 5
3 731 Visites

tu as modifié cela ?

Capture.JPG

 

je n'ai pas bien compris comment cela fonctionnait... ( le vi restait ouvert à l'appel  !?)

pour moi il faut un"systeme" de validation

ttt.png

 

 

Message 2 sur 5
3 727 Visites
Solution
Accepté par l'auteur du sujet Marcelito

Ton sousVI "Param ABC Manuel.vi" est configuré en " suspend when called " ... !

clic-droit sur le sousVI ... "SubVI Node Setup".

Cette option ne sert absolument pas à faire ce que tu veux faire.

 

yyyyyy.png

 

Concernant le code de thib :

 

Il faut mettre les Contrôles dans la structure Event (dans "stop" : value change)

Sinon le flux de données aura déjà lu les Contrôles quand il arrivera sur la structure Event ....

... et dans ce cas, une modification de leurs valeurs ne sera plus prise en compte.

 

PS : "ouvrir la face avant au chargement" n'est pas utile

uniquement "afficher à l'appelt" + "fermer après si fermé à l'origine"

 

Message 3 sur 5
3 724 Visites

oups j'ai été un peu viteSmiley clignant de l'œil

 

0 Compliments
Message 4 sur 5
3 709 Visites

Merci à vous cela fonctionne!

 

0 Compliments
Message 5 sur 5
3 705 Visites